They are qualified of eating their own weight each day in raw raw material. Where are they located? - Red worms prey on dead plants and pets and are frequently located in ground cover, manure piles or from a neighborhood bait shop. What do they look like? - Red worms are 2 to 4 inches in size and red in shade.


The red worms will tunnel through and absorb the bedding along with the food scraps to create vermicompost. They will certainly not creep out of their bin unless the bin ends up being as well dry or too damp. Location Red worms are most efficient at eating raw material and reproducing when they are kept damp and well aerated in a temperature series of 55 75 F.

The vermicomposting procedure takes 4-8 weeks (depending on the size of the container) before all the bed linens and waste will certainly turn into humus, completion item - compost worms. Completion product of vermicomposting will have worm spreadings (manure), decomposed bed linen, and worms and small organisms dead pop over to this web-site and alive. The humus can be included in potting mix for houseplants or completion product and worms can be put in the yard to enrich the dirt

Composting utilizing a wormery is a perfect way to turn kitchen waste right into an abundant compost for your yard soil. You can convert an old design waste container right into a wormery by complying with the guidelines provided below. A wormery is a closed system which eliminates any type of prospective issues with vermin.

Pierce holes near the base of the bin to enable any type of excess water to run away. Put some gravel in all-time low to enable for water drainage. Place a sheet of perforated heavy-duty plastic on top of the gravel. Place a layer of 'bed linens' in addition to the plastic for the worms.

Confine the bin to keep the flies out. In the beginning, cover the waste with damp newspaper to maintain in moisture and stop the natural product from drying (compost worms). Water the surface area of the blend if it gets dry. As the container full of natural garden compost there is less chance of it drying out, so the paper can be gotten rid of.




Be careful not to overfeed the worms. Tougher plant products might take a bit longer for the worms to digest.

Prevent really bright locations regarding much sun could get too hot the container which will certainly prepare the worms. If you want your worms to continue making garden compost throughout the wintertime, it may be needed to find them in a shed or garage where temperatures do not drop listed below cold. As the climate obtain colder watch on the containers to ensure the worms are still active and breaking down the raw material.


Over time, the feeding price will end up being quicker as your worm populace boosts. Feed your worms little and typically.

No, earthworms are a different species and they are not adjusted to staying in fresh organic material like the tiger/ brandling worms.


The small white worms you see on the food on the surface area of your container are called Enchytraeids. They are additionally called 'Potworms' or 'White Worms'. They won't harm your bin or you could try these out the compost worms. They are actually composters as well. If you obtain a great deal of them its a sign that the container is somewhat acidic.
